Installation

To run this project locally, follow these steps:

  1. Clone the repository:
    git clone https://github.com/your-username/foodie-blog.git 
  2. Open the project folder:
    cd foodie-blog
  3. Open the 'index.html' file in your preferred browser.

Contributing Guidelines

If you're interested in contributing to Foodie Blog, here's a simple guide to get you started:

  1. Fork the Repository:

    • Click on the "Fork" button at the top right of the repository to create your own copy.
  2. Create a New Branch:

    • Create a new branch for your feature using: git checkout -b feature-name.
  3. Make Changes and Commit:

    • Make the necessary changes to implement your feature.
    • Commit your changes using: git commit -m 'Add some Feature'.
  4. Push to the Branch:

    • Push your changes to the branch: git push origin feature-name.
  5. Submit a Pull Request:

    • Submit a pull request to the main repository for review.
